Under the esteemed patronage of Professor Dr. Abbas Lafta Al-Uqabi, President of the University of Wasit, and the direct supervision of the Dean of the College of Medicine, the Dr. Ata Kati Hall at the College hosted the scientific event titled “One-Day Symposium on Infectious Diseases and Molecular Medicine.”

The symposium featured a distinguished selection of research projects presented by postgraduate students from the Department of Medical Microbiology, with active participation from faculty members of the department. The event was attended by the university’s Vice Presidents, the Dean of the College, along with a number of faculty members and students. A scientific poster exhibition was also held, showcasing innovative and in-depth research outputs that received wide appreciation for their relevance in the fields of diagnosis, treatment, and disease prevention.
